What are Some Examples of Successful Ensemble Methods?
Several successful implementations of ensemble methods in catalysis include:
Platinum-Palladium Bimetallic Catalysts: Used in hydrogenation reactions, these catalysts exhibit enhanced activity and selectivity due to the synergistic interaction between platinum and palladium. Core-Shell Nanoparticles: These structures are widely used in oxidation reactions, where the core provides stability and the shell offers high catalytic activity. Zeolite-Supported Metal Catalysts: Zeolites are used as support materials to disperse metal nanoparticles, leading to improved catalytic performance in various reactions.
